Type
ORACLE
Validation date
2024-03-18 03:13: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03727,
    "usd": 0.04059
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001248A402AC680D80F9E42142F72242A1854A506E55E10E4F27E690266F34FBD2A

Previous signature

6DC8F3A7A877B469FD97A487C3E66A6552607E3FAAA07212DB5720F998AC524443A5F163C707A3567C5C9B7E090185433841D41FE42CA273230467D516900C01

Origin signature

3045022058034D8AF5FAAED5212D1B586E26E877ECDED0A623F3055C886DE95DB1306AD9022100D05CB264531AAEDE018FC5A9239C83F7D6EB95C92433E6406EA4DC6D19B669C8

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

009D3B24DA8DCAB1BA97F9951902ED40E2BBB53CB483F19941A36CF291D3F5036E

Coordinator signature

80EFD8A66455EE7C1292AA499FA38A63DF890BF5E4337D1195C8A74E6C9B21F0C63E48657B56F1B2A5ED6FFF07C42C11B97CB8EB5E93F4E4E62FC856569CDF05

Validator #1 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#1 signature

5346BA21685CCE83B4C4EE6EA6C2E11BBDCD8082A44BB84DEBCB8B0143F53967638C36492D8807E0DAE9E2A93678F6D6A60583C1179068F9F926D7E6AF4EB80E

Validator #2 public key

0001D5031ECCAF2669D0031BD49AD248043D737E6A3643BE3E5EE7846076B86C737D

Validator #2 signature

3AB9524E91EA9E8FBAB5F7D44B6653889D1554D8CD3D6EE55BE276246FD16871ABC212F22187929A8DC07E34AA555B0198A2176A0648A7A7409AE1040205C703